Same issue on my Macbook Pro 13"
Macbook Pro: 13", 2017 macOS version: 10.14.6 DisplayLink driver: 5.2 (15) The Desktop get mirror on the 2nd external screen connected via DP and daisy chain from 1st Dell monitor to 2nd Dell monitor but not extended. |

What you describe is a DisplayPort MST setup, also referred to as daisy chaining. macOS does not support DisplayPort MST setups with multiple displays. That is why both displays in the chain are mirrored. To put that another way, the behavior you are seeing is the result of an operating system limitation.
